In «Sketches of Reforms and Reformers, of Great Britain and Ireland,» Henry B. Stanton masterfully navigates the complex landscape of social, political, and economic reforms during the 19th century in the British Isles. The book presents a series of poignant sketches that highlight the lives and contributions of key reformers, weaving a narrative rich in detail and imbued with Stanton's own passionate advocacy for social justice. His literary style blends journalistic clarity with impassioned rhetoric, making the historical context both accessible and engaging for contemporary readers. Through careful research and vivid storytelling, Stanton embodies the spirit of reform that characterized an era riddled with challenges and transformative aspirations. Henry B. Stanton, an American abolitionist and a dedicated advocate for social reform, drew inspiration from the struggles and triumphs of his contemporaries in Great Britain and Ireland. His own involvement in progressive movements, including women's rights and temperance, influenced his perspective on the societal transformations taking place across the Atlantic. This intimate familiarity with reform narratives enables Stanton to present a compelling account of the interplay between individual agency and collective progress in his time.
